The problem parameter is nitrogen dioxide (NO2). “Inhalation of high levels of nitrogen dioxide increases the risk of respiratory problems. Cough and respiratory difficulty are common symptoms and a longer exposure can cause more serious health problems.”Accu Weather also indicates.
The parameters can change from one hour to another, and these changes should be known by the categories of people who face conditions such as asthma, COPD, those with chronic treatment for respiratory diseases. The information helps on the one hand to avoid exposure in the range of high pollutants, and on the other hand they can guide them to determine when it is the safest to ventilate the rooms.
“Nitrogen dioxide is a particle pollute which particularly affects the airways and produces in the respiratory mucosa inflammation, so it causes risk of acuteization of all chronic conditions, whether we are talking about asthma, BBPOC, bronchIectasis. Patients who know each other and have chronic respiratory treatment should be a little more cautious these days ”, warns the pneumologist at the “Marius Nasta” Institute of Pneumology, Beatrice Mahler.
In such situations, explains the doctor, first of all, patients should use the treatment they have from the doctor with great rigor. “To administer their medication and if somehow they have to get out of the house and the atmosphere is loaded, to have the backup medication, ie the inhalation medication that is used when the respiratory difficulty increases. They must have the medication with them,” adds Dr. Mahler.
They must also pay attention to infectious respiratory exacerbation, “Which can be installed much easier on this inflammatory ground, but this will not appear these days, but may occur 2-3 days after the air quality improves.” “The attention and care towards the body must remain present in the following days”, adds the doctor.

On the other hand, on the quality of the air in the house we can intervene, as opposed to the outside air. Air purifiers are from this point of view a solution for people at risk.
“It would be a good solution to use the devices that purify the air in the house, if people have them. It is also good to get used to monitoring, to see what happens on the air quality monitoring stations, because there are some variations during the day or from day to day ”, The doctor is still drawing attention. Monitoring the variations of the concentrations of pollutants in the atmosphere will help us to establish at what time interval it is more appropriate to ventilate the rooms. Usually, NO2 concentrations increase in hourly intervals with heavy traffic.

Reducing treatment doses, only at the doctor’s advice
Asthatic who control their symptoms very well following the prescribed treatment could be tempted to give up or reduce doses, during periods when things are going very well. The advice of the doctor Beatrice Mahler is that to reduce the dose of treatment to contact the attending physician with whom they are certainly related.
“Unlike other respiratory conditions, asthma is a condition that, with treatment, can reach a normal pulmonary function. However, when the pulmonary function is normal, the body does not feel the need for additional medication. And this effect can take a few weeks. In fact, the treatment of asthma is in steps. That is, we have the opportunity to increase the dose of medicines and decrease it in a patient who is well, but this decrease and growth is done by the doctor or together, always, with the doctor. We can get to have a patient who has been with asthma for many years and know how to manage his additional medication algorithm, or when he can reduce. But, as a rule, when you do step down, that is, when you reduce the amount of cortisone you give, you must have a discussion with your pneumologist because the risk of exacerbation exists if you reduce too quickly. The respiratory mucosa heals over time ”the doctor said.
